Acupuncture

The details

Most patients are amazed at how relaxed they will feel during their session. We insert thin, sterile needles through the skin into therapeutically active anatomical sites. A highly effective treatment that supports many conditions, acupuncture regulates inflammation, alters nerve signaling, increases blood flow, inhibits pain, restores muscle function, and relaxes the brain.

The types of points that are needled during an acupuncture treatment are chosen based upon your particular condition:

  • Traditional acupoints balance the body systemically

  • Myofascial trigger points and neuromuscular motor points are needled for certain musculoskeletal issues

  • Auricular points improve communication between your brain and different regions of the body

  • Neurological points regulate the nervous system and alter pain perception

Depending on your condition and the types of points used during your treatment, you won’t typically feel much due to our smooth and gentle techniques. Some points like active trigger points may cause a mild sensation like a dull ache or muscle twitch, a sign your body is therapeutically responding to the stimulation.

What to expect

During your first appointment consultation we will explain what you should expect in greater detail. If you are nervous about the acupuncture sensation, we are happy to discuss all of your concerns and take extra steps to help you feel more comfortable. We often begin with a few points that are typically not very sensitive, then after you feel comfortable, we proceed with the remainder of the treatment. Once the needles are all in, you relax for about 30 minutes in acupuncture bliss. Occasionally, you turn over for acupuncture on the other side of the body which may take another 20-30 minutes.

Cupping is used for back, shoulder, and leg pain conditions. We apply a suction device over active trigger points to create a deep release of tight or knotted muscle and connective tissue, improve circulation, and helps repair soft tissue damage. It feels similar to a deep tissue massage but instead of applying pressure and compressing the tissue, the cupping pulls and stretches to decompress the tissue.

Gua Sha (scraping) is used for neck, shoulder, arm, leg pain, arthritis, tendonitis, and scar tissue. We rub some oil into the skin and scrape the affected area with a tool. This therapy is done quickly and can make a huge difference in pain and myofascial restrictions.

Stretching and exercise is used for muscular imbalances after an acupuncture treatment to improve range of motion and retraining your muscles to move correctly.

Moxibustion is used for arthritis, improving energy, fertility and hormonal imbalances, digestive disorders, certain issues during pregnancy, oncology support, and strengthening the immune system. Dried mugwort is warmed over specific acupoints during your session radiating warmth and infrared into the tissue.

Herbal Medicine

Herbal medicine is used safely and effectively for many conditions, and we assess for any potential drug-herb interactions. The purpose of herbal medicine is to regulate and restore your body’s function on a systemic level and support the root cause of your symptoms. For some conditions, coordination with your physician is required.

We use extracts in blends of tinctures, capsules, tablets, powders, and topical ointments. They are third-party tested for quality and free from heavy metals and impurities.

We primarily work with traditional Chinese herbs, however, we also may use Western or Ayurvedic herbs in standardized preparations.

Nutrition

In addition to prescribing individualized dietary approaches, we also use supplementation to restore micronutrient levels and naturally regulate body function.

Our dietary philosophy is based upon anti-inflammatory and nutrient dense foods, regular or strategic meal times, and digestive support with meals to enhance absorption. When there is an ailment that calls for specific nutrients or signs of underlying imbalances, supplementation may be recommended.

We often incorporate nutritional strategies into our routine visits as food is a foundational element to health and well-being.
